В современном мире технологий рынок разработки программного обеспечения насыщен как индивидуальными разработчиками, так и крупными ИТ-компаниями. Каждый из этих игроков имеет свои сильные стороны и уникальные подходы к созданию решений, что создает конкуренцию и разнообразие в отрасли. В этой статье мы рассмотрим ключевые отличия между индивидуальными разработчиками и крупными ИТ-компаниями, а также их влияние на рынок.
Индивидуальные Разработчики: Гибкость и Инновации
Индивидуальные разработчики, также известные как фрилансеры или независимые программисты, играют важную роль на рынке программного обеспечения. Они часто берут на себя проекты, которые требуют высокой степени гибкости и персонализированного подхода.
Гибкость и Адаптивность
Индивидуальные разработчики могут быстро адаптироваться к изменениям в проекте и работать над уникальными или нестандартными решениями. Это позволяет им гибко реагировать на требования клиента и быстро вносить изменения в проект.
Инновации и Творческий Подход
Многие индивидуальные разработчики специализируются на инновационных технологиях и могут предложить креативные решения для нестандартных задач. Отсутствие бюрократии и формальных процедур позволяет им свободно экспериментировать и внедрять новшества.
Личное Взаимодействие
Работа с индивидуальным разработчиком часто включает более личное взаимодействие и индивидуальный подход. Это может способствовать более глубокому пониманию потребностей клиента и созданию более точных решений.
Крупные ИТ-компании: Ресурсы и Масштаб
Крупные ИТ-компании обладают значительными ресурсами и опытом, что позволяет им справляться с крупными проектами и обеспечивать высокую стабильность и надежность своих решений.
Ресурсы и Технологии
Крупные компании имеют доступ к передовым технологиям и инфраструктуре, что позволяет им разрабатывать сложные и масштабные решения. Они могут использовать мощные серверные мощности, продвинутые инструменты разработки и обширные базы данных.
Стандарты и Безопасность
Большие компании часто придерживаются строгих стандартов качества и безопасности. Они имеют опыт работы с различными нормативными требованиями и могут предложить высокую степень защиты данных и соблюдение нормативных стандартов.
Поддержка и Обслуживание
Крупные компании могут предложить комплексное обслуживание и поддержку клиентов, включая техническую помощь, регулярные обновления и управление проектами. Это обеспечивает высокий уровень надежности и устойчивости решений.
Сравнение и Влияние на Рынок
Качество и Скорость
Индивидуальные разработчики могут предложить более быструю реализацию проектов и гибкость, что особенно важно для стартапов и малых бизнесов. Крупные ИТ-компании, в свою очередь, могут гарантировать высокое качество и надежность своих решений благодаря масштабным ресурсам и проверенным процессам.
Стоимость и Доступность
Индивидуальные разработчики часто предлагают более конкурентоспособные цены, что делает их доступными для небольших компаний и стартапов. Крупные ИТ-компании, из-за высоких затрат на инфраструктуру и персонал, могут предъявлять более высокие расценки, но взамен предлагают более широкие возможности и поддержку.
Инновации и Масштаб
Индивидуальные разработчики могут быть более инновационными и гибкими, что позволяет им внедрять новые технологии и идеи. Крупные компании часто фокусируются на разработке масштабируемых решений и обеспечении стабильности, что позволяет им внедрять инновации на большем уровне.
Заключение
Индивидуальные разработчики и крупные ИТ-компании играют разные, но взаимодополняющие роли на рынке программного обеспечения. Индивидуальные разработчики предоставляют гибкость, креативные решения и более персонализированный подход, что особенно важно для стартапов и малых предприятий. Крупные ИТ-компании предлагают ресурсы, масштабируемость и высокие стандарты качества, что делает их идеальными для сложных и масштабных проектов.
Конкуренция между этими двумя группами способствует развитию технологий и улучшению качества решений, доступных на рынке. Выбор между индивидуальным разработчиком и крупной компанией зависит от конкретных потребностей и целей проекта, а также от предпочтений в отношении гибкости, стоимости и масштабируемости.